Abstract
"COMPOSIçãO CATALISADORA SóLIDA, HETEROGêNEA, EM PARTìCULAS". A presente invenção refere-se a uma composição catalisadora, secada por atomização, heterogênea, em partículas, sólida, para a polimerização de monómeros polimerizáveis de adição compreendendo a) um composto de metaloceno de Grupo 4; b) um complexo sólido de metal de Grupo 4 - haleto de magnésio compreendendo porções de pelo menos magnésio, um metal de transição de Grupo 4, e um haleto; c) carga inerte, finamente dividida, e d) um aglutinante opcional capaz de ligar componentes a) e b) e/ou c) em um aglomerado heterogêneo, em partículas, sem adversamente afetar as propriedades catalíticas deste; e um método para a fabricação desta compreendendo formar uma mistura da composição acima em um diluente líquido e secar por atomização a mesma para remover diluente.
